Why Data Matters in Horse Training

Some of the most important signals during training happen before they become visible. Fatigue, stress, and recovery patterns often develop quietly and are difficult to detect through observation alone.

Using structured training insights can help riders:

  • Understand how horses respond to different workloads

  • Monitor recovery after training sessions

  • Recognize patterns in performance and fatigue

  • Make more informed adjustments to training plans

Rather than replacing intuition, data helps riders confirm patterns and spot early signals.
